AL SCHMITT Al Schmitt is a renowned recording and mix engineer whose acclaimed music career has spanned more than half a century. During that time Al has been awarded more accolades than any of his contemporaries including holding the record for most Grammy awards for a recording or mix engineer. To date, Al is the recipient of 23 Grammy Awards, including the Grammy Trustees Lifetime Achievement Award in 2006. In 2014, Al received the Honorary Doctorate from Berklee School of Music. Al is a New York native, of whom Barbra Streisand states, "as a fellow Brooklyn-ite, we speak the same language." He has worked on more than 150 gold and platinum albums, and was inducted into the TEC Awards Hall of Fame in 1997 to honor his technical and creative excellence in recording and sound. In the early days of his career, working at RCA, Al engineered albums for such legendary artists as Sam Cooke, Rosemary Clooney and Henry Mancini, featuring the Grammy Award winning title, "Moon River", which also won an Academy Award for Best Song, and for "Breakfast at Tiffany's." During this time he also worked on scoring for multiple motion pictures as well. In the mid 60's, while demand for his engineering services grew, Al also aspired to become an independent producer. In addition to recording all the last records of the legendary Sam Cooke, during this same period, Al also worked with Ann Margaret, Bobby Darin and Eddie Fisher. He also worked with newer, up and coming artists of the time including Jefferson Airplane, Jackson Browne and Neil Young. -

Glamor and farce in Hello, Dolly!, from Wilder to Kelly Julie Vatain-Corfdir & Émilie Rault When Hello, Dolly! opened on Broadway in January 1964, immediately to be hailed as “a musical shot through with enchantment,”1 New York audiences were by no means greeting Dolly for the first time. Through a process of recycling which probably owed as much to the potential of the original story as it did to a logic of commercial security, the story of Mrs. Dolly Levi – the meddling matchmaker who sorts out everyone’s love lives and contrives to marry her biggest client herself – had been prosperous on stage and screen for the previous ten years, and would continue to attract audiences to this day.2 Not unlike My Fair Lady, which previously held the record for longest-running Broadway musical, Hello, Dolly! trod on the “surer road to success,”3 with a book based on a popular play by an acclaimed playwright – Thornton Wilder’s The Matchmaker –, and one which had already been famously adapted to the screen with a cast starring, among others, Shirley Booth and Shirley MacLane. -

A Preferential Attachment Paradox: How Preferential Attachment Combines with Growth to Produce Networks with Log-normal In-degree Distributions Paul Sheridan1,* and Taku Onodera2 1Hirosaki University, Department of Active Life Promotion Science, Hirosaki, 036-8562, Japan 2The University of Tokyo, Institute of Medical Science, Human Genome Center, Tokyo, 108-8639, Japan *[email protected] ABSTRACT Every network scientist knows that preferential attachment combines with growth to produce networks with power-law in-degree distributions. How, then, is it possible for the network of American Physical Society journal collection citations to enjoy a log-normal citation distribution when it was found to have grown in accordance with preferential attachment? This anomalous result, which we exalt as the preferential attachment paradox, has remained unexplained since the physicist Sidney Redner first made light of it over a decade ago. Here we propose a resolution. The chief source of the mischief, we contend, lies in Redner having relied on a measurement procedure bereft of the accuracy required to distinguish preferential attachment from another form of attachment that is consistent with a log-normal in-degree distribution. There was a high-accuracy measurement procedure in use at the time, but it would have have been difficult to use it to shed light on the paradox, due to the presence of a systematic error inducing design flaw. In recent years the design flaw had been recognised and corrected. We show that the bringing of the newly corrected measurement procedure to bear on the data leads to a resolution of the paradox. Network Modularity Controls the Speed of Information Diffusion 1 2 1 3, Hao Peng, Azadeh Nematzadeh, Daniel M. Romero, and Emilio Ferrara ∗ 1School of Information, University of Michigan 2S&P Global 3Information Sciences Institute, University of Southern California (Dated: July 31, 2020) The rapid diffusion of information and the adoption of social behaviors are of critical importance in situations as diverse as collective actions, pandemic prevention, or advertising and marketing. Although the dynamics of large cascades have been extensively studied in various contexts, few have systematically examined the impact of network topology on the efficiency of information diffusion. Here, by employing the linear threshold model on networks with communities, we demonstrate that a prominent network feature—the modular structure—strongly affects the speed of information diffusion in complex contagion. Our simulations show that there always exists an optimal network modularity for the most efficient spreading process. Beyond this critical value, either a stronger or a weaker modular structure actually hinders the diffusion speed. These results are confirmed by an analytical approximation. We further demonstrate that the optimal modularity varies with both the seed size and the target cascade size, and is ultimately dependent on the network under investigation. We underscore the importance of our findings in applications from marketing to epidemiology, from neuroscience to engineering, where the understanding of the structural design of complex systems focuses on the efficiency of information propagation.
